Indicators That It's Time to Call a Professional
While DIY tasks can manage basic upkeep, some repair services require an expert touch. Modern vehicles are filled with sophisticated innovation that requires unique analysis devices and skilled training. Systems like steering and suspension repair aren't simply complicated-- they're crucial to your safety when traveling.
If you discover signs and symptoms like uneven tire wear, consistent pulling away, thumping noises over bumps, or a loosened guiding wheel, it's an indication that you need an expert examination. Overlooking concerns with steering or suspension can place you and others at significant risk. While it may be alluring to fix in the house, repairs in these areas ought to be delegated service technicians that understand the delicate equilibrium your automobile requires to run securely.
